Output e5844e50446f23a144933220796aeb6a94e4ae3046d7dde582635d1faf8d0779:19

value
1662170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75391de155fdee6e7bf8ca5f42ae11ab9320ffed OP_EQUAL
address
3CNqQXXdhTAaVH1XEUTiCon2iRxF5cngY5
transaction
e5844e50446f23a144933220796aeb6a94e4ae3046d7dde582635d1faf8d0779
spent
true